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1866 3449 0963373207 95274557
03599817 66 829205
03599817 66 829205
234479 771457 936
All about undefined
Interested in learning more?
03599817 66 829205
234479 771457 936
See more
52396174634 48677
636 2454 89559 417
See more
106073 6276950 79103
234 427 660931 3552
See more